History
Mazda's B-Series compact pickups have a long history; early US trucks were Mazda's own (and were even sold by Ford as the Courier).
From the mid-1990s, the North American B-Series (B2300/B3000/B4000) was a rebadged Ford Ranger, sold through 2009.
